Cities across B.C. had an election last fall. In Vancouver, each voter was asked to select ten council candidates, seven park commissioners and nine school board trustees. To make a truly informed decision each voter would have to evaluate the platform and positions of 109 candidates. It’s unrealistic to expect engaged citizen participation when the burden is so heavy. I suggest that changing how we cast our ballots might increase voter turnout, improve representation, and allow voters to make more informed choices on election day.
